The San Dimas alder body is coupled with a bolt-on maple neck with a pair of graphite-reinforcement rods to resist bending and warping under environmental stresses. The speed neck profile is designed for lightning fast playing and completely unhindered position shifts, while the comfortably rolled fingerboard edges and oiled back finish provide the broken-in feel. The neck also hosts a 12"-16" compound radius maple fingerboard with 22 jumbo frets and a heel-mount truss rod adjustment wheel for quick and convenient neck relief tweaks. This axe features an HH pickup configuration and comes loaded with a custom Seymour Duncan® Full Shred™ SH-10B humbucking bridge and custom Seymour Duncan Alnico II Pro™ humbucking neck pickups. Extensive tonal variations are on tap with a three-way pickup blade switch, volume control that conceals a push/pull coil split and a no-load tone control that operates like a standard tone control from positions one through nine, and removes itself from the circuit at position ten for transparent sound. With the Floyd Rose® 1000 Series double-locking tremolo bridge system, you can also dive to rumbling depths or add a well-placed rising harmonic without sacrificing your tuning.
